What documents do I need for a Zoning Permit in Las Vegas, Nevada?

To apply for a Zoning Permit in Las Vegas, you'll generally need: Zoning permit application, Property description and address, Business type and description, Site plan showing property layout, Proof of property ownership or lease. You may also need to register with the Nevada Secretary of State. Contact Las Vegas's licensing department for the complete checklist.
